So far, this is Oakland Police Dept reaction:
Acting Chief Howard Jordan said the incident is under investigation by Internal Affairs,
Office of Investigator General, Alameda County District Attorney's Office and the federal monitor that oversees Oakland police as a part of the settlement police corruption lawsuit. Oakland police will also review its training, policies and procedures.

He said Oakland police used bean bags and gas but do not use or have rubber bullets or wooden dowels.
It is possible that other agencies did, he said. More than a dozen from across Northern California assisted Oakland police under what is called a mutual aid agreement. They are, however, required to comply with Oakland policies.
